What are Synonyms?

A synonym is a word that has the same or nearly the same meaning as another word. Using synonyms helps avoid repetition and makes language more powerful and rich.

👉 Example:

  • HappyGlad, Joyful, Delighted, Content

  • AngryFurious, Annoyed, Irritated, Enraged

In exams, synonyms are asked in two ways:

  1. Direct Word Meaning – Select the synonym from options.

  2. Contextual Usage – Meaning in sentence context.

Rules to Identify Synonyms in Exams

  1. Check Sentence Context – Synonyms may vary in different contexts.

  2. Eliminate Opposites – One option is usually antonym (trap).

  3. Look for Tone – Positive/negative tone matters.

  4. Root Words – Greek/Latin roots help in identifying synonyms.

  5. Practice Daily – Regular vocabulary practice improves accuracy.


Practice Questions on Synonyms

Question 1

Select the most appropriate synonym of the given word: “Eminent”

  • (a) Obscure

  • (b) Famous

  • (c) Ordinary

  • (d) Unknown

Answer: (b) Famous


Question 2

Choose the synonym of “Adversity”

  • (a) Misfortune

  • (b) Prosperity

  • (c) Success

  • (d) Fortune

Answer: (a) Misfortune


Question 3

Find the synonym of “Candid”

  • (a) Secret

  • (b) Frank

  • (c) Hidden

  • (d) Deceptive

Answer: (b) Frank
